EIP-3074 vs EIP-4337: Ethereum Developers Disagree on Endgame for Yarn Abstraction
Ethereum’s subsequent predominant onerous fork Pectra would introduce a host of most up-to-date Ethereum Growth Proposals (EIPs), however one of them is going via pushback from the developer community, including the blockchain’s cofounder Vitalik Buterin himself.
The proposal, is known as EIP-3074, introduces Ethereum Virtual Machine (EVM) opcodes: AUTH and AUTHCALL. The worn enables externally owned accounts (EOAs) to authorize actions via a signed message and a commit, and the latter executes transactions on behalf of the approved EOA.
Learn more about it: What Is the EIP-3074 Proposal on Ethereum?
Authors of EIP-3074 ask that this replace will form EOAs more uncomplicated to utilize as a result of flexibility to log off on batched transactions collectively and additionally having third parties sponsor transaction prices, opening the doors for decentralized protocols to doubtlessly quilt these prices for their users.
EIP-3074 is coming within the following Ethereum onerous fork.
Right here’s a large deal. Pockets UX will 10x.
Congratulations to Ethereum and the EIP-3074 sponsors.
Reth has already utilized and examined it. We’re followers.
Let's creep. https://t.co/lUiK2kb3UT
— Georgios Konstantopoulos (@gakonst) April 11, 2024
While the proposal is an effort in Yarn Abstraction (AA), geared toward making wallets more versatile, it has faced pushback from authors of EIP-4337, which was deployed to the Ethereum mainnet in March 2023.
EIP-4337 is additionally an AA proposal, which supports introducing formula to EOAs a lot like paying fuel prices in tokens moreover ether and memoir recovery mechanisms. Alternatively, that proposal models out to achieve the targets AA the use of an offchain transaction relayer, without requiring any adjustments to the consensus layer.
“Right here is of course NOT merely a subject of ‘my AA proposal proper, your AA proposal unsightly,’” stated ZeroDev CEO in a blog explaining that developers within the back of the two proposals had fundamentally diverse visions for the Ethereum roadmap.
The core disagreements consist of whether or no longer EIP-4337 is the endgame for AA and if it’s some distance more pressing to resolve censorship resistance or user abilities components. Those within the EIP-4337 camp think that Ethereum might maybe well beget to prioritize censorship resistance even when it arrangement delaying UX enhancements, whereas those within the EIP-3074 camp think that the network is already censorship-resistant ample.
The enormous indubitably functional and predominant thing that ERC-4337 offers for memoir abstraction is a *decentralized price market* for user operations going into elegant contract wallets.https://t.co/JUigSO5OtW
— vitalik.eth (@VitalikButerin) October 1, 2022
While the proposal would speak about more prompt user abilities enhancements, some developers think that including EIP-3074 within the Pectra onerous fork would introduce security dangers to the network.
“Ethereum’s memoir model is complex for users and thus introduces security dangers,” wrote Ethereum developer Yoav. “We might maybe well like to beef up it, no longer to weaken it. After 3074 inclusion I ask we’ll quiz more rugpulls, replay attacks, wallets drained. I am hoping to be confirmed contaminated right here as smartly.”
The Ethereum Basis is info superhighway hosting a discussion on the proposal on Tuesday, that might maybe well possibly settle its future.
Source credit : unchainedcrypto.com